Regular Season Round 4: Nanterre - Le Mans 90-70

Date: October 15, 2016
No shocking result in a game when top-ranked JSF Nanterre (4-0) smashed at home 5th ranked Le Mans (2-2) 90-70. The game without a history. JSF Nanterre led from the first minutes and controlled entire game increasing their lead in each quarter. Their players were unselfish on offense dishing 21 assists. The winners were led by American swingman Spencer Butterfield (190-92, college: Utah St., agency: Pro Partner Sports Management) who scored that evening 15 points, 5 rebounds and 4 assists and the other American import Mykal Riley (198-85, college: Alabama) supported him with 9 points, 10 rebounds, 4 assists and 4 steals. Four JSF Nanterre players scored in double figures. Even 17 points by Lahaou Konate (196-91, agency: Comsport) did not help to save the game for Le Mans. The former international Wilfried Yeguete (201-91, college: Florida, agency: BeoBasket) added 7 points and 8 rebounds for lost side. Both coaches tested many bench players and allowed the starting five to rest. JSF Nanterre have a solid four-game winning streak. They keep a position of league leader, which they share with Monaco. Le Mans at the other side dropped to the sixth place with two games lost. JSF Nanterre's next round opponent will be Chalon/Saor (#7) at home where they are favorite. Le Mans will play against the league's leader Monaco and hope to win that game.
